What is a Functional Safety Engineer job?

A Functional Safety Engineer is responsible for ensuring that products and systems comply with safety standards to prevent hazards, particularly in industries like automotive, aerospace, and industrial automation. They analyze risks, define safety requirements, and oversee implementation to meet functional safety standards such as ISO 26262 or IEC 61508. Their role includes performing hazard analysis, failure mode analysis, and verification of safety mechanisms. They often collaborate with design, software, and testing teams to ensure compliance.

What are some typical day-to-day responsibilities of a Functional Safety Engineer?

A typical day for a Functional Safety Engineer involves conducting safety analyses, such as FMEA and hazard identification, creating or reviewing safety documentation, and collaborating closely with design, hardware, and software engineering teams to ensure compliance with safety standards. You may participate in project meetings, support verification and validation activities, and interface with customers or regulatory bodies on safety matters. Given the interdisciplinary nature of the role, effective communication with both technical and non-technical stakeholders is essential. Balancing technical detail with regulatory guidelines is a common and rewarding challenge you can expect in this position.

Role Summary

As a Hardware Functional Safety Engineer working in the Electric Power Conversion group, you will be responsible for performing functional safety development of internally designed power electronics components.


Responsibilities
  • Develop Hardware FTA, FMEA & FMEDA’s, DFA for electrical hardware design
  • Serve as the Safety expert in safety-critical cross-functional design decisions
  • Support the reliability organization in deriving mission profiles and FIT rates for hardware components using IEC or Siemens standards
  • Develop hardware safety concepts, hardware safety architecture, and hardware safety requirements to lead/drive and provide electrical hardware design recommendations across electronics subsystems, ASICs, SoCs, PMICs, and microcontrollers
  • Support application-specific software safety analysis (FTA, FMEA) and software safety requirements and architecture development.
  • Collaborate with the Reliability organization in defining mission profiles based on vehicle use cases
  • Develop upstream and downstream traceability between hardware safety and technical safety requirements, relevant test cases, and work-products in the traceability tool
  • Develop a Design Verification Plan (DVP) for relevant hardware safety and system safety requirements, including fault injections
  • Support the electrical hardware and power electronics software/controls test teams in executing test cases with troubleshooting
  • Support the vehicle's functional safety team in the development of technical safety requirements and hazard analysis risk assessment.
  • Documenting all relevant safety requirements, analysis, architecture implementation, verification, and validation events for each sub-system
  • Authoring and reviewing high-level safety documentation
  • Driving functional safety design processes across the organization and being part of the safety culture within the organization

Qualifications
  • MS, BS, or PhD in Electrical/Electronic Engineering
  • Embedded systems design experience
  • 5+ Years of experience in developing electrical safety hardware, systems safety and functional safety engineering background in ISO 26262 part – 4,5, 8 within the automotive or equivalent industries (e.g. aerospace) or IEC 61508 Part 1, 2 & 3
  • Strong understanding of failure mode analysis of complex electrical designs, ASICs, preferably in power electronics applications
  • Handling advanced electronics design and analyzing advanced electrical circuits
  • Extensive knowledge and application of Safety Analysis methodologies using industry-standard tools, from functional system level to HW and SW component level: FTA, FMEA, FMEDA, DFA, STPA, SPFM/LFM, and PMHF
  • Detailed experience analyzing electrical circuits, preferably in power electronics applications
  • Prior experience in performing hardware FTAs, FMEDAs, and DFAs at the component level
  • Ability to understand and create traceability in JAMA or a similar requirements management tool
  • Working within cross-functional teams - systems, hardware, software, mechanical, manufacturing, and a proven record of working on multiple projects involving safety engineering
  • Ability to work with resilience, zooming out and out of the box thinking
  • Strong team player with a drive to exceed expectations and meet deadlines
  • Preferred to have:
    • Tools expertise with Medini, Flow, or similar strongly preferred
    • Experience with LTSpice or a similar simulation tool, with prior experience of simulating circuit failure effects
    • ISO 26262 Certified
